#983640 - RGB(152, 54, 64) - Stiletto Color FAQ

What is the color code for Stiletto?

Hex color code for Stiletto color is #983640. RGB color code for stiletto color is rgb(152, 54, 64).

What is the RGB value of #983640?

The RGB value corresponding to the hexadecimal color code #983640 is rgb(152, 54, 64). These values represent the intensities of the red, green, and blue components of the color, respectively. Here, '152' indicates the intensity of the red component, '54' represents the green component's intensity, and '64' denotes the blue component's intensity. Combined in these specific proportions, these three color components create the color represented by #983640.

What is the RGB percentage of #983640?

The RGB percentage composition for the hexadecimal color code #983640 is detailed as follows: 59.6% Red, 21.2% Green, and 25.1% Blue. This breakdown indicates the relative contribution of each primary color in the RGB color model to achieve this specific shade. The value 59.6% for Red signifies a dominant red component, contributing significantly to the overall color. The Green and Blue components are comparatively lower, with 21.2% and 25.1% respectively, playing a smaller role in the composition of this particular hue. Together, these percentages of Red, Green, and Blue mix to form the distinct color represented by #983640.

What does RGB 152,54,64 mean?

The RGB color 152, 54, 64 represents a dull and muted shade of Red. The websafe version of this color is hex 993333. This color might be commonly referred to as a shade similar to Stiletto.
